Porch Ramp Construction Questions
What types of porch ramps are available? There are various options including straight, L-shaped, and modular ramps to suit different porch layouts and accessibility needs.
What materials are used for porch ramps? Common materials include pressure-treated wood, aluminum, and composite decking, chosen for durability and safety.
Can porch ramps be customized? Yes, ramps can be tailored to match the property's style, accommodate specific mobility requirements, and fit available space.
What should homeowners consider before installing a porch ramp? It’s important to evaluate the porch’s dimensions, slope requirements, and local building codes to ensure proper installation.
